Position Summary
We are looking for an experienced APS6 Data Analyst to join a Federal Government agency committed to developing impactful data solutions that enhance critical national services.
Key Responsibilities
- Architect, develop, and maintain enterprise-level data assets and products.
- Conduct thorough profiling, analysis, and validation of complex datasets sourced from multiple systems.
- Convert business requirements into effective coded data transformations.
- Create prototypes and innovative data products to support organizational objectives.
- Carry out data quality evaluations, testing procedures, and rectify defects.
- Communicate technical ideas and results clearly to both technical teams and non-technical stakeholders.
- Promote code quality, maintain documentation standards, and share knowledge within the team.
- Mentor junior members and actively participate in collaborative problem-solving efforts.
Required Skills and Experience
- Extensive experience analyzing large and complex datasets.
- Proficiency in SQL and strong programming skills in Python, SAS, or R.
- Familiarity with Enterprise Data Warehouse (EDW) environments.
- Expertise in data modelling, creation of data pipelines, and architecture of reporting platforms.
- Ability to translate business needs into technical implementations.
- Capability to work autonomously, prioritize competing tasks, and meet tight deadlines.
- Skill in building and maintaining relationships with diverse business and technical stakeholders.
Additional Desirable Skills
- Experience with cloud data platforms such as Snowflake.
- Knowledge of SAS Viya.
- Familiarity with Microsoft Fabric and Power BI.
- Openness to adopting new analytics tools and emerging technologies.
